Automatic electrical load deactivation If the vehicle battery drain is high, the intelligent onboard electrical system management automatically takes steps to help prevent battery drain.
The onboard electrical system management cannot always keep the battery from being drained. For example, the battery will drain if the engine is not running, but the ignition is switched on or the parking lights are left on for a long time when parked. Battery disconnection in an accident with airbag deployment In vehicles with a battery in the luggage compartment, the electrical connection to the battery is disconnected automatically in a collision with airbag deployment.
